In this session, we will discuss strategies, tools, and techniques for migrating and running off-the-shelf Oracle packages on AWS. We'll consider applications like Oracle eBusiness Suite, PeopleSoft, JD Edwards, Endeca, and Siebel. These applications are complex by themselves, they are frequently customized, they have many touch points on other systems in the enterprise, and they often have large associated databases. Therefore, they may not seem good candidates for the cloud at first look. Nevertheless, running enterprise applications in the cloud affords powerful benefits, and we'll identify the factors and best practices that most influence success.

8. " Oracle VM is Oracle’s own hypervisor built based on XEN
" In addition to Amazon XEN hypervisor AWS also offers EC2 instances with
Oracle VM (OVM) as the hypervisor.
" When an AMI based on OVM is launched, AWS automatically chooses OVM
as the hypervisor for that EC2 instance.
" Oracle Software can be run in EC2 on OVM or without OVM (Amazon Xen)
" OVM based instances does not support some of the newly introduced features
of AWS including
" Virtual Private Cloud (VPC)
" Cluster Compute Instances (CC) and Cluster GPU instances
" Hi I/O instance
" EBS Optimized Instances
9. " All Oracle Software on AWS will work just fine without
OVM, OVM is basically for Oracle Support.
" OVM is required for support only for Enterprise Apps not
necessary for Database or Middleware.
" Many SI partners are running Oracle Enterprise Apps on
EC2 as managed service.
" Running on Oracle XEN is like running Oracle Enterprise
Applications on VMWare, Citrix, or Microsoft Hypervisor.
These are not supported by Oracle as well.
" New Customer Accounts on “VPC by Default” will have an
exception process that will allow them to run OVM
instances if needed.
" Talk to your Oracle sales rep or Oracle support

12. PeopleSoft Architecture
on Amazon
Highly available and scalable PeopleSoft implementation can be complex and
expensive. Dense peak periods and wild swings in traffic patterns result in low
utilization rates of expensive hardware.
Amazon Web Services provides the reliable,
scalable, secure, and high-performance
infrastructure required for Oracle PeopleSoft
while enabling an elastic, scale out and scale
down infrastructure to match IT costs in real time
as customer traffic fluctuates
Sample Architecture
• High-Memory Extra Large Instance Database Server
• m1.large Application Servers
• m1.small Web Servers
• m1.medium File and Batch Servers
Developed by
13. PeopleSoft Architecture
on Amazon
The user's DNS requests are served by Amazon
Route 53, a highly available Domain Name System
(DNS) service. Network traffic is routed to
infrastructure running in Amazon Web Services.
HTTP requests are first handled by Elastic Load Balancing,
which automatically distributes incoming application traffic
across multiple Amazon Elastic Compute Cloud (EC2)
instances across Availability Zones (AZs). It enables even
greater fault tolerance in your applications, seamlessly
providing the amount of load balancing capacity needed in
response to incoming application traffic.
Developed by
14. PeopleSoft Architecture
on Amazon
Oracle Web, application and database servers are deployed on Amazon EC2
instances. These are Amazon Machine Image (AMI) using Oracle Enterprise
Linux 5.3 and Oracle PeopleSoft Amazon Spot Instances or Auto Scaling can be
used to support batch processing.
Web and application servers are deployed in an Auto Scaling group. Auto Scaling
automatically adjusts your capacity according to conditions you define. This
ensures that the number of Amazon EC2 instances increases seamlessly during
demand spikes.
Oracle Database 11g is run on RDS Instances and replicated using
RDS replications. Oracle database backups and the batch flat files
for integration with the corporate data center are stored on Amazon
Simple Storage Service (S3), a highly durable storage
infrastructure designed for mission-critical and primary storage.
Developed by
15. PeopleSoft Architecture
on Amazon
Availability zones (AZs) are distinct geographic locations that are
engineered to insulate against failures in other AZs. Multiple AZs are
combined into a region. Here, the entire web application is deployed in
two different AZs for high availability.
Developed by
16. Project Overview
Approach to Moving to AWS
• Setup VPC
• Create Foundational infrastructure
(Web, App, Proc, DB Servers)
• Copy Database Into AWS
• Complete Configuration
• Test Environment and Application
• Test Move to Production (2 Iterations
Min)
• Move to Production
Total Time to Deploy – 6-12 Weeks

41. • The on-premise Oracle Enterprise Manager (EM12c) acts as a single
tool to get a comprehensive view of your public AWS resources as well
as your private cloud resources.
• Monitor EBS, EC2 and RDS instances on Amazon Web Services:
• Gather performance metrics and configuration details for AWS
instances
• Raise alerts and violations based on thresholds set on monitoring
• Generate reports based on the gathered data
• Leverage the Enterprise Manager features such as system promotion,
incident generation based on thresholds, integration with 3rd party
ticketing applications etc.
• AWS Monitoring via this Plug-in is enabled via Amazon CloudWatch
API and the users of this Plug-in are responsible for supplying
credentials for accessing AWS and the CloudWatch API.
